One Quilt Finally Off the Design Wall

Sewcialites is finally off the design wall! Woo hoo!  All the rows are sewn together and the borders attached. I have to say, those blocks all came together pretty perfectly. No fudging was required when sewing them together, which is unusual. I credit careful cutting, a strict 1/4" seam allowance, pressing seams open, and starching […]
